How Goat & Sheep Fencing Works
Goat and sheep fencing is commonly built using woven wire with smaller openings to prevent animals from slipping through or getting caught. Proper post spacing, secure tensioning, and reinforced corners are critical to maintaining fence integrity. In some cases, electric wire can be added to discourage climbing or leaning, especially with goats.
Why Goat & Sheep Fencing is a Smart Choice
A well-built goat and sheep fence helps protect livestock, simplifies herd management, and reduces the risk of predators entering the pasture. These fencing systems can be used for perimeter fencing, cross-fencing, or rotational grazing and are adaptable to a wide range of terrain. With professional installation, goat and sheep fencing provides a long-lasting, low-maintenance solution for small livestock operations.
